Output 4d421595720fc521011f992f6033c1d2e65b29fa7b7027394e95def7476ce86e:1

value
70213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d17c006a0c2aa4b8692993c2e49c76dc1f7ba6b OP_EQUAL
address
3D6Sqi3h1WRswEW2nwQSr3hDphLYUhHFnz
transaction
4d421595720fc521011f992f6033c1d2e65b29fa7b7027394e95def7476ce86e
confirmations
112699
spent
true